What Is Decimal Number System?
The decimal number system is based on 10 digits.
These digits are 0 to 9.
We use decimal numbers in daily life. Examples include age, money, temperature, and measurements.
Computers, however, often use other number systems for efficiency.
What Is Hexadecimal Number System?
The hexadecimal system is based on 16 values.
It uses numbers and letters:
Numbers: 0 to 9
Letters: A to F
Here, A represents 10, B is 11, and F is 15.
Hexadecimal is popular in computing because it represents large binary values in a shorter and readable form.

How Does Decimal To Hex Conversion Work?
The process is based on division.
The decimal number is repeatedly divided by 16.
The remainders are then converted into hex digits.

Common Uses of Decimal To Hex Conversion
Programming and Software Development
Developers use hexadecimal for memory addresses and debugging.
It helps make large binary values readable.
Web Design
Hexadecimal values define colors in CSS.
For example: #FFFFFF for white.
Computer Science Education
Students learn number systems early.
Converters help them check their work.
Electronics and Embedded Systems
Hex values simplify hardware-level data representation.
